Pair Trading with Df Dent and Tax-managed
The main advantage of trading using opposite Df Dent and Tax-managed positions is that it hedges away some unsystematic risk. Because of two separate transactions, even if Df Dent position performs unexpectedly, Tax-managed can make up some of the losses. Pair trading also minimizes risk from directional movements in the market.
